Guiyang sees robust consumer growth in Q1

english.guiyang.gov.cn|Updated: 2025-04-07

Guiyang has witnessed a strong start to the year in consumer spending, with total retail sales of consumer goods rising by 4.4 percent year-on-year in the first quarter.

This impressive performance is largely attributed to a series of strategic initiatives implemented by local authorities, including trade-in programs, promotional events, and the creation of innovative new consumption opportunities.

Trade-in programs have been a major catalyst for large-scale consumption. Guiyang has collaborated with businesses to carry out trade-in activities in communities, rural areas, and government and corporate sectors.

These efforts have focused on key categories such as automobiles, home appliances, furniture, mobile devices, and electric bicycles. To date, 2,028 enterprises have participated in these initiatives, resulting in subsidy applications totaling 728 million yuan ($100 million) and boosting sales of major commodities like automobiles to 6.24 billion yuan.

Moreover, over 100 promotional events have further invigorated consumption, generating 4.92 billion yuan in sales across sectors such as automotive and dining. The distribution of 39.08 million yuan in housing consumption vouchers has also stimulated related growth in furniture, home appliances, and home improvement sectors.

Efforts to enhance consumer experiences have led to the development of 26 new lifestyle-focused retail environments and the introduction of 760 new flagship stores. These initiatives have significantly enriched consumer offerings to meet the diverse and personalized demands of both local and external consumers.

A representative from the Guiyang bureau of commerce said that future efforts will concentrate on emerging trends such as green and digital consumption. The city plans to further optimize the distribution of consumption vouchers and expand integrated online and in-person consumption opportunities.
